Chelsea Karbocus

Senior Director, Head of Patient Advocacy at Taysha Gene Therapies

Chelsea Karbocus has a diverse range of work experience in the field of account management and patient advocacy. Chelsea is currently serving as the Senior Director and Head of Patient Advocacy at Taysha Gene Therapies since December 2021. Before that, they worked as the Director of Patient Advocacy and Engagement at Astellas Gene Therapies from February 2018 to December 2021.

Prior to their roles in gene therapy companies, Chelsea held positions at advertising and marketing agencies. Chelsea served as an Account Director at Butler, Shine, Stern & Partners from January 2017 to January 2018. Chelsea was also the Vice President of Account Director at Area 23 from October 2015 to January 2017, and an Account Group Supervisor at Area 23 on Hudson, An FCB Health Company from November 2014 to October 2015.

In addition, Chelsea worked as an Account Supervisor at Giant Creative Strategy from August 2013 to October 2014, and at Palio+Ignite from August 2010 to August 2013. Chelsea began their career as an Assistant Account Executive at Potratz Partners Advertising from May 2008 to August 2010.

Chelsea also gained experience as an Account Services Intern at Gearon Hoffman from January 2009 to May 2009, and as a Teacher's Assistant at Brookline Arts Center from October 2007 to May 2009.

Chelsea Karbocus attended Boston University from 2006 to 2009, where they earned a Bachelor of Science degree in Communications.
